Hi everyone,
Thank you for sharing your experiences — I know how frustrating this can be.
At this time, we are aware of the issues with Target RedCard accounts, including repeated 2FA (two-factor authentication) prompts and missing or altered transactions after reconnecting. The frequent 2FA requests appear to be a requirement from Target’s side and may not be avoidable for now.
If you're continuing to experience issues downloading transactions or if your account balance appears incorrect after reconnecting, I recommend reviewing your Opening Balance and manually adjusting if needed. Unfortunately, some users may also need to manually enter any missing transactions until the connection stabilizes.
We’re continuing to track reports on this and will share any updates as we receive them. Your patience and continued feedback are truly appreciated.

2FA is a good thing, as it is an extra step that helps protect your account. However, most 2FA implementations have a "remember me" feature, at least on the web browser side, that lets you avoid the 2FA each time for trusted machines and browsers. This "remember me" feature is the part that Quicken needs to implement with financial institutions as more start implementing 2FA.
This same problem occurs with (some) Venmo accounts and currently there appears to be no way to avoid it there either. See this recent lengthy discussion on that topic. Unfortunately, Venmo appears to not want to cooperate with Quicken.

Quicken dutifully asks for the phone number to which Target should text the 2FA code. Then nothing. I enter a random 6 digits to move on, but nothing received from Target. It's not clear if it's Target or Quicken that is the issue.
According to the Target website, Third Party Aggregators, Target Circle Card information will not update in Third Pary Planning tools. Target suggests going to the "Full Transaction Download" (Located at the bottom of the Home page) and download the transactions there. The download format choices include Spreadsheet (Excel,CSV), Quickbooks (QBO), Quicken Web Connect (QFX), or Open Financial Exchange. None of the options seems to be compatible with my version of Quicken (Quicken Classic Premier, Version 62.16, Build 27.1.62.16, Windows 11 Home).
